Una comparación exhaustiva de las metodologías ágiles y en cascada
En el mundo de la gestión de proyectos destacan dos métodos populares: ágil y cascada. Estos dos enfoques tienen diferentes maneras de abordar los proyectos. Por lo tanto, comprender sus diferencias puede ayudarte a elegir el más adecuado para tu equipo. Si te cuesta elegir el correcto, estás en el lugar correcto. Aquí, analizaremos más de cerca la gestión de proyectos ágil y en cascada. A medida que leas, conocerás sus similitudes, diferencias y definiciones. Finalmente, presentaremos la mejor herramienta que puede utilizar para crear un diagrama para estos.
- Parte 1. ¿Qué es ágil?
- Parte 2. ¿Qué es la cascada?
- Parte 3. Diferencias entre Agile y Waterfall
- Parte 4. Similitudes entre Agile y Waterfall
- Parte 5. Bonificación: el mejor creador de diagramas para Agile y Waterfall
- Parte 6. Preguntas frecuentes sobre Agile y Waterfall
Parte 1. ¿Qué es ágil?
Antes de conocer las diferencias entre ágil y en cascada, primero comprenda su definición. Entonces, sigue leyendo para aprender más.
Agile es una forma iterativa y flexible de gestión de proyectos. Enfatiza la adaptabilidad que abarca cambios de dirección incluso al final del procedimiento. Agile se trata de colaboración, satisfacción de los clientes y refinamiento continuo. Aparte de eso, divide grandes proyectos en pequeños componentes. Con las necesidades cambiantes de los clientes, la flexibilidad ágil se está volviendo esencial. Por tanto, se trata de obtener mejores resultados.
Usos principales
◆ Suele utilizarse en proyectos de desarrollo de software.
◆ Los equipos pueden aplicarlo a varios tipos de proyectos. Y así, permite adaptabilidad y mejora continua.
◆ Los equipos u organizaciones pueden usarlo para crear o mejorar productos. Admite el desarrollo iterativo basado en las necesidades del cliente.
PROS
- Agile permite cambios y ajustes a lo largo del proyecto.
- Se centra más en los comentarios de los clientes para garantizar que el producto satisfaga las necesidades del usuario.
- Agile fomenta la estrecha colaboración entre los miembros del equipo. Por lo que potencia la comunicación y el trabajo en equipo.
- Tiene mejor visibilidad o rendición de cuentas.
CONTRAS
- Su flexibilidad a veces puede generar incertidumbre.
- A menudo prioriza el software funcional sobre la documentación extensa.
- No es ideal para proyectos con requisitos bien definidos y sin cambios.
Parte 2. ¿Qué es la cascada?
La cascada es un enfoque de gestión de proyectos tradicional y lineal. Es donde debes completar la tarea en una secuencia paso a paso. Su estructura rígida y fases predeterminadas suelen caracterizarlo. A menudo, resulta eficaz para proyectos sencillos que necesitan una adaptación mínima. Por lo tanto, puede que no sea adecuado para iniciativas más complejas.
Usos principales
◆ Es bueno para proyectos con planes claros y estables. Funciona bien cuando sabes qué es exactamente lo que hay que hacer.
◆ Es un proceso paso a paso. Con él, realiza los pasos uno a la vez y no puede continuar sin terminar el paso anterior.
◆ Uno de los usos de la cascada es para proyectos más pequeños y sencillos. Aquí no se esperan toneladas de cambios en el camino.
PROS
- Proporciona un plan sólido para el proyecto de principio a fin.
- Utiliza un enfoque claro y estructurado.
- Fácil de seguir el progreso y detectar riesgos potenciales.
- Cuenta con una documentación integral de sus resultados y procesos.
- Adecuado para proyectos que es poco probable que cambien a lo largo del proyecto.
CONTRAS
- No es útil para proyectos con requisitos en evolución.
- No es un modelo ideal para proyectos complejos y de gran tamaño.
- Los proyectos pueden tardar más en completarse. Cada fase debe terminar antes de que comience la siguiente.
Parte 3. Diferencias entre Agile y Waterfall
Aquí hay 6 diferencias vitales entre la gestión de proyectos ágil y en cascada que debe conocer:
Aspecto | Ágil | Cascada |
Acercarse | Agile es un enfoque flexible y adaptable. Permite cambios a lo largo del proyecto. | La cascada es un enfoque secuencial y rígido. Tiene etapas predefinidas y una progresión lineal. |
Entrega | Agile hace las cosas rápidamente con ciclos de proyecto más cortos. Te brinda algo que funciona después de cada pequeño paso. | En Waterfall, debes terminar todo antes de que algo esté listo para usar. |
Documentación | Agile enfatiza el trabajo en equipo y los equipos autoorganizados en lugar de una documentación extensa. Sin embargo, se mantiene cierta documentación. | Por otro lado, una cascada requiere de una documentación extensa. Se debe definir cada etapa y avance del proyecto. |
Delegación de Roles | En ágil, los miembros del equipo deben colaborar en diferentes partes del proyecto. Por tanto, conduce a una estructura más autoorganizada. | Por el contrario, Waterfall asigna roles a los miembros de su equipo de proyecto. Cada miembro tiene responsabilidades y deberes específicos. |
Control de calidad | Agile prioriza las pruebas y el control de calidad. Permite la detección temprana y resolución de problemas. | Waterfall, por el contrario, realiza el control de calidad en la fase de prueba. Como resultado, esto conduce a un descubrimiento tardío del problema. |
Proceso de planificación | En ágil, la planificación no se hace con antelación. Todos los procesos de planificación de los equipos ágiles son continuos ya que trabajan en un sprint activo. | En una cascada, la planificación detallada es esencial ya que los equipos lo hacen una vez. Permite al equipo alcanzar los objetivos que se propusieron para su proyecto. Además, no realizan ninguna modificación en el alcance y requisitos del proyecto. |
Parte 4. Similitudes entre Agile y Waterfall
A pesar de las diferencias entre ágil y en cascada, también comparten algunas similitudes. A continuación se presentan algunas de las similitudes de estas dos metodologías:
1. Objetivos del proyecto
Tanto Waterfall como Agile pretenden completar los proyectos con éxito. También quieren ofrecer resultados valiosos a las partes interesadas.
2. Enfoque de calidad
Ambos métodos enfatizan la importancia del trabajo de alta calidad. Pero tenga en cuenta que abordan el aseguramiento de la calidad de diferentes maneras.
3. Pruebas
Tanto Agile como Waterfall utilizan diferentes formas de herramientas y técnicas de prueba. Estas pruebas incluyen pruebas de integración, pruebas de sistemas, pruebas unitarias y muchas más.
4. Actividades
Estos dos métodos realizan las mismas actividades. Incluye la recopilación de requisitos, el diseño, el desarrollo y la implementación.
5. Documentación
Tanto Agile como Waterfall utilizan documentación. Sin embargo, la cantidad y el propósito de la documentación difieren.
6. Participación de las partes interesadas
Ambas metodologías reconocen la importancia de involucrar partes interesadas. Estas partes interesadas son los clientes y usuarios finales durante todo el proyecto. Involucrar a las partes interesadas garantiza que se aborden sus necesidades. Al mismo tiempo, les ayuda a crear un producto que cumpla con sus expectativas.
Parte 5. Bonificación: el mejor creador de diagramas para Agile y Waterfall
¿Necesita un creador de diagramas para su gestión ágil y en cascada de proyectos? No te preocupes más. MindOnMap está aquí para ayudarte. MindOnMap es un creador de diagramas gratuito basado en web que puedes utilizar para dibujar tus ideas. Se puede acceder a él en varios navegadores modernos, como Google Chrome, Safari, Edge y más. Si desea utilizarlo sin conexión, puede descargar la versión de su aplicación. Lo que es más interesante, es compatible con las plataformas Windows y Mac. Con él, puedes crear toneladas de diagramas. De hecho, ofrece varias plantillas de diagramas que puedes utilizar. Incluye mapas de árbol, organigramas, diagramas de flujo y diagramas de espina de pescado. Para personalizar mejor su diagrama, proporciona diferentes íconos, formas y temas. Además, puede insertar enlaces e imágenes como desee.
Aparte de eso, ofrece una función de guardado automático. Entonces, cuando dejes de trabajar en unos segundos, la herramienta lo guardará por ti. Por lo tanto, evita que pierda datos valiosos. MindOnMap también te permite compartir tu trabajo con tus equipos, amigos, etc. Por lo tanto, pueden ver y obtener nuevas ideas con su trabajo. MindOnMap tiene mucho más que ofrecer. Además, crear un diagrama para su sistema ágil y en cascada es más fácil con él. Entonces, ¡pruebe la herramienta ahora para conocer todas sus capacidades!
Descarga segura
Descarga segura
Parte 6. Preguntas frecuentes sobre Agile y Waterfall
¿Cuáles son las diferencias clave entre ágil, en cascada y scrum?
Como se mencionó anteriormente, ágil es un enfoque flexible e iterativo. Por el contrario, la cascada es un enfoque lineal, paso a paso. Ahora bien, scrum es un marco específico dentro de Agile. Se centra en pequeñas iteraciones limitadas en el tiempo llamadas sprints.
¿Por qué se prefiere Agile a Waterfall?
Muchos prefieren Agile por varias razones. Una es que varios proyectos abordan requisitos cambiantes. Otra cosa es que también es necesario recibir comentarios continuos de los clientes. Finalmente, Agile permite flexibilidad y adaptación durante el proyecto. Por tanto, es más adecuado para muchas industrias.
¿Cuáles son las desventajas de Agile?
Aunque muchos prefieren la metodología ágil, también tiene algunos inconvenientes. En primer lugar, existe la posibilidad de que el proyecto aumente su complejidad debido a su flexibilidad. Además, siempre requiere la participación activa del cliente. Por último, pero no menos importante, podría dar lugar a la posibilidad de que los plazos de los proyectos sean inciertos.
Conclusión
Al final, has aprendido más sobre el ágil versus cascada. Elija lo que elija, asegúrese de que cumpla con los requisitos y objetivos de su proyecto. Ha visto que la agilidad destaca por su flexibilidad y por ofrecer resultados rápidos. Mientras que la cascada es excelente para proyectos estructurados y bien definidos. Recuerde, no existe una respuesta única para todos. De hecho, incluso puedes combinar elementos de ambos métodos. Además, si necesita una herramienta para crear un diagrama para su metodología ágil y en cascada, utilice MindOnMap. Es una herramienta confiable para generar varios gráficos para todas sus necesidades. Además, ofrece una forma sencilla de crear el diagrama que desee y personalizado.
Crea tu mapa mental como quieras